Understanding Wrinkle Smoothing Effects
Wrinkle smoothing treatments work by relaxing facial muscles and supporting the skin’s structure, which helps reduce the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les. The visible effects often include smoother skin, improved texture, and a more youthful overall appearance. While the results are noticeable, their duration can vary depending on several factors, including the type of treatment, individual skin characteristics, and lifestyle habits.
The effects are influenced by the skin’s natural elasticity, collagen levels, and frequency of facial expressions. These factors determine how quickly the skin returns to its baseline state and how long the smoothness lasts.
Typical Duration of Effects
On average, the effects of wrinkle smoothing treatments last from several weeks to a few months. Initial improvements are usually visible within a few days to a week, with peak results appearing after a short period. Over time, the skin gradually returns to its natural state as the effects of the treatment diminish.
The longevity of wrinkle smoothing results varies from person to person. Younger skin with higher elasticity and collagen content may retain improvements longer, while mature skin may require more frequent treatments to maintain a consistent appearance.
Factors That Influence Longevity
Several factors can influence how long wrinkle smoothing effects last. The depth of existing wrinkles, skin type, and overall elasticity play significant roles. Deeper wrinkles may take longer to soften and may not maintain smoothness for as long as finer lines.
Lifestyle factors such as sun exposure, stress, diet, hydration, and sleep quality also impact the duration of results. Protecting the skin from environmental damage and maintaining healthy habits can help prolong the effects of wrinkle smoothing treatments.
